Kobold Blazing Star / Gayfeather

Bright, rosy lavender flower wands open from top to bottom in early summer, appearing to glow at the tips. Narrow, opposite leaves are up to 10 inches long at the base of the plant and decrease in length up the stems.

Plant Characteristics

  • Plant Type: Perennial
  • Hardiness Zone: 3
  • Light Requirements: Full Sun
  • Height: 20-24 inches
  • Width: 20-24 inches
  • Foliage Color: Green
  • Bloom Color: Purple
  • Bloom Time: Summer
  • Attributes: Attracts pollinators, deer resistant, drought tolerant once established, beautiful cut flower, easy to care for
